[0027] like figure 1 As shown, the high-precision position-independent GNSS monitoring virtual reference method includes the following steps:
[0028] S1. Set up a monitoring station in the area to be monitored, obtain the location information of the area to be monitored or the monitoring station, and obtain its coordinates;
